Tom Dylan

Good Week / Bad Week

He goes out with friends, a few drinks and a bite to eat,

he skips the starter, going straight for the steak and then picks at the dessert.

He has a lovely evening, always good to catch up.

 

At the office, it’s Tony’s birthday, and the

home-made lemon drizzle cake is out of this world,

washed down with Earl Grey tea served in a China cup and saucer.

 

On Saturday morning he goes along to his meeting,

the group leader peers down at the scales reading,

and the pound that he has gained.

 

Have you had a bad week? She asks.

No, he says with a smile,

I’ve actually had a lovely time.
